Plugin authors: the `taillens` CLI streams logs from Korvano environments and loads third-party plugins at startup. Plugins must be signed or the loader rejects them silently, so sign every build before distribution. Local testing uses the shared development keyring rather than production credentials. The development signing key you should use is provided below.

deploy key for kagup-bawig: bky9_ZMq28eTw9

Key ceremony checklist — item 9 (Thornquist broker upgrade). Applies to external plugin authors only. Before the broker moves to the new wire protocol, confirm your plugin's signing key was re-enrolled during the ceremony; unsigned plugins are rejected post-upgrade. Verify against the published fingerprint list, then drain and reconnect your consumers. No legacy handshakes after cutover. To re-enroll a key outside the ceremony window, present the recovery passphrase stated below.

recovery phrase for fajeg-kawep: druix-gorius-briax-ulaeth-fraox-lammir-pelox-jormir-pelwyn-julir

# StormFan Environments

Quick refresher for support folks: StormFan is our weather-alert fan-out service, and it runs in three environments — dev, staging, and prod. Dev uses fake alert feeds, staging mirrors real feeds but only notifies internal test channels, and prod does the real thing. If a customer asks why an alert was delayed, check which environment first! Here are the prod settings.

settings of yawif-yafop:
[druys]
port = 9000
region = south-3
host = druys.zemvarsoft.internal
team = frador
timeout_ms = 3000
retries = 4

## Environments: Stormcall Fan-Out Service

The Stormcall service fans weather alerts out to subscribers across three environments: dev, staging, and production, hosted in the Netherby and Quarrow regions. Support staff should note that staging receives synthetic alerts only — never assume a staging alert reflects real conditions. Production fan-out latency targets are under two seconds end to end. When diagnosing delivery issues, first confirm the environment, then compare against these configuration values.

settings of fahag-haduf:
[ulaox]
port = 8443
region = south-2
host = ulaox.lumiccorp.internal
timeout_ms = 500
retries = 8